ABOUT THE ARTIST

KATIE DEAL

Milwaukee Journal-Sentinel cheers, "Deal shines when she sings." Katie Deal is an award-winning singer-songwriter and actress known for her authentic country sound. Deal is the recipient of a Georgia Country Artist of the Year Award, Atlanta Society of Entertainers Recording Artist of the Year Award, and an honored member of the Atlanta Country Music Hall of Fame. She has performed with country icon Loretta Lynn and appears as a frequent guest vocalist with Atlanta Pops Orchestra. As a recording artist and singer-songwriter, Katie has written and/or performed with top Nashville songwriters including Bruce Burch (Reba McEntire), Amanda Colleen Williams (Garth Brooks), Brandon Bush (Sugarland), and John Driskell Hopkins (Zac Brown Band). As an actress, Deal won acclaim starring in National Tours and numerous productions of A Closer Walk with Patsy Cline and Always…Patsy Cline. Other theatre credits nationwide include 9 to 5 (Doralee), Ring of Fire (June Carter), Back Home Again: On the Road with John DenverKeep on the Sunny Side (Sara Carter), and The Spitfire Grill (Percy, Ostrander Award nomination). Film credits include Let’s Be Cops and Billy Lynn's Long Halftime Walk. Concerts include I Will Always Love You: Katie Deal Sings Dolly Parton, Country Sunshine: The Legendary Ladies of Nashville, Wildflowers: The Women of Country Music, Classic Nashville Roadshow, Today, Tomorrow & Forever: A Tribute to Patsy Cline, and Patsy Cline: Sweet Dreams of You. katiedeal.com

ABOUT THE ARTIST

ERICH BERGEN

The Los Angeles Times raves, “with his lanky good looks and vibrant intensity, Bergen’s charisma feeds off the spotlight.” Erich Bergen is an American television, film, and stage actor raised in New York City. He co-stared on CBS's Madam Secretary opposite Tea Leoni, and starred as Bob Gaudio in the Clint Eastwood-directed feature film Jersey Boys. Bergen played that role on stage for more than 1,000 performances in the Grammy- and Tony-winning Best Musical of the same name. Bergen made his Broadway debut starring as Dr Pomatter in Waitress. He also appeared in Roundabout Theatre Company National Tour's production of Anything Goes as Billy Crocker. Other television credits include Gossip Girl, Desperate Housewives, Franklin and Bash, Person of Interest, The Tonight Show, and America’s Got Talent. When not acting on screen, Bergen performs live shows as a solo singer and pianist, modeling his shows off the romantically old school feel of Dean Martin and Frank Sinatra. His self titled debut album and his original solo EP Never Give Up are available on iTunes. @erichbergen
